Ive managed to narrow it down to 2 cases now and they are both Antec that are in price range and fit the bill.

The main reason for these two cases is there hard drives chambers both cases have 2 which can hold 3 each so 2 in each and theres a nice gap in the middle for air flow if you running raid 10 using 4 drives.....

The 2 cases are....drumroll

Antec P180

Or the Antec 900

Both cases seem to do well in reviews with the Antec P180 still on the custom pc page of must haves after several months!

I like the extra size of the P180 but the fact the 900 doesnt have a drive bay door as i use my cd drive a lot the P180 might get annoying after a while.....

Anyone got either of the cases and care to comment? As i really need to sort out a new case
 
if you are planning on a RAID setup, you will really find the P180 a pain, Ive built a couple of systems inside these cases, and cable routing and generally the whole process is frustrating and complicated.

Ive already got the raid system so yes gotta go that way......in the pictures it looks easy to route wires.

Can you elaborate a little more on your wiring troubles?
 
its mainly due to the compartmental system of the P180, the fact there are acess holes inbetween compartments rather than just good old fashoined open space, you have to thread wires through holes, and bend them round corners, its all quite annoying really.

If you leave the lower fan between the PSU and lower HDD cage in, its a complete pain because you have to route power cables up into the main compartment and then down into the HDD area, and connecting them is tricky because there is so little space between the rear of the drives and the fan that resides behind them.

If you were running a straight-forward gaming/browsing type rig with only 1 hdd, a couple of dvd/rw drives etc then its ideal, but for a powerful storage/raid type setup there are far more practical solutions out there for you...

I could go on, but really, the P180 is a great case for silence, and I like the clean looks of it a lot, but to be frank after using it a few times it just seems rather gimmicky and far too fiddly for the results you get.
